Founded in 1956 in Cascina, Italy, by Aviero Ceccotti, Ceccotti Collezioni specializes in sculptural wooden furniture shaped by Tuscan craftsmanship, organic forms and a unique legacy of design experimentation.

What does the name D.R.D.P. stand for?

D.R.D.P. is an abbreviation of "double reve du printemps," a painting by the Italian surrealist Giorgio de Chirico. Roberto Lazzeroni drew on this reference to frame the sofa's dreamlike, imaginative character.

Who is Roberto Lazzeroni?

Roberto Lazzeroni is an Italian architect and designer based in Pisa, recognized for furniture that bridges historical ornament and contemporary form. His work for Ceccotti Collezioni is among his most celebrated, distinguished by sculptural silhouettes and a sensitivity to traditional craft.

Where is the D.R.D.P. sofa manufactured?

The D.R.D.P. is produced by Ceccotti Collezioni in Tuscany, Italy, where the atelier has practiced fine furniture-making for decades. Each piece is made to order and finished by skilled craftspeople.

What materials and finishes are available for the D.R.D.P.?

The sofa is offered in a curated selection of leathers and upholstery fabrics, with a base in solid American walnut and a silver-finished sandblasted glass tray as a signature element. Specific configurations are confirmed at the time of order.

How does Art Nouveau influence the D.R.D.P.'s design?

Lazzeroni reinterprets Art Nouveau's characteristic fluidity through a contemporary lens, retaining the organic, curvilinear quality of the movement while stripping away excess ornament. The result is a form that reads as sculptural and light rather than decorative.
